Chapter 3

Hearing Leon rarely call her name, the pale and frail girl on the sickbed couldn’t help but tremble slightly. She knew that her brother, who appeared calm now, was probably already furious inside. With no choice, she lowered her head and confessed quietly, “It was… about two months ago?”

Two months ago…

Upon hearing this, Leon recalled for a moment, then couldn’t help but clench his fists tightly. The nails, still stained with mud, almost dug into the flesh of his palms.

Two months ago, it was right when he had just turned sixteen and come of age. That day, the Kingdom Military Department’s consoling officer visited on schedule to announce that he had reached adulthood. Following the so-called new policy, they forcibly stopped the bereavement allowance that should have been distributed until he was twenty-two.

That bright and sunny afternoon, free from floating waste and dust clouds, was colder than the icy plains of winter in the hearts of his family of four.

When the military department decided to balance their over-budget accounts by invading the bereavement funds and filling the military expenses gap, the abrupt halt of the allowances pushed their barely surviving family to the edge of a cliff…

After recalling that day, Leon silently clenched his back teeth, his hands gripping so tightly that the knuckles turned pale white.

That’s right, with one-fourth less bereavement money, but the household expenses hadn’t decreased much these past two months. The food situation could even be maintained at the same level… Damn! Why did I notice this only now?! “Brother.”

Seeing Leon silently beside her bed, the increasingly frail girl paused for a while, then turned her head slightly, her voice light as if it might dissipate at any moment. She whispered faintly, “Or… why don’t you just ignore me?”

Upon hearing this, Leon’s whole body shook violently. He immediately raised his head, glaring at her with bloodshot eyes, angrily rebuking, “You’re being stupid…”

“Brother!”

Struggling to raise her voice, the frail girl triggered a violent coughing fit. Quickly grabbing Leon’s vein-popping right hand, she tried to stabilize her labored breathing and gently advised, “I’ve carefully calculated these past two months. Even if there will be one less bereavement allowance after I’m gone, as long as we don’t have to buy my medicine, with the remaining two allowances and some extra daily jobs, you can manage to bring them up to adulthood.”

“Also, my registered age is one year younger than my actual age. So after I get sick… or leave, you can avoid the patrol team at night, throw me into the sewage river outside the outer city of the capital, and hang my old clothes on the hanger at home, pretending that I’m still around. This way, we can collect another two years of military bereavement allowances.”

“Brother, listen to me. I’ve already asked the families in Veteran’s Lane in advance. They are willing to help us cover it up. As long as they cooperate with you to deceive the consoling officer from the military department…” “Brother? Brother! Where are you going?”

To kill someone! I must go kill someone! After hearing Anna’s suggestion, Leon trembled all over. He was horrified to discover that for a moment, he subconsciously agreed with her method. After living in this world for three years, he had started getting used to everything! It felt like there was another numb and cold version of himself chasing him relentlessly from behind, trying to swallow up the still somewhat lively version of himself. Without realizing it, Leon began sprinting, his brain instantly flooded with scorching hot blood.

Gripping the bloody scalpel, Leon ran through three streets under the crimson sunset, reaching the square where yesterday he had waited in line like cattle, allowing others to pick and choose.

If it weren’t for those bastards at the Road Administration Department approving the construction of the alchemy factory near residential areas, Anna wouldn’t have gotten sick from the leaked alchemical fumes!

If it weren’t for them colluding with the factory and issuing a certificate stating that the leak didn’t cause pollution, Anna’s illness would have been affordable to treat! If it weren’t for the shameless appropriation by the Kingdom Military Department, the double bereavement allowance left by our parents, who were mechanics, would have been enough to raise my three younger siblings to adulthood! And… if it weren’t for this damn rotten world, I wouldn’t have to struggle so hard like this, barely living as a human being!

With his mind clouded by fiery rage, Leon gripped the scalpel and dashed through three streets, arriving at the Road Administration Department under the blood-red sunset. He reached the square where yesterday people lined up like livestock, waiting to be selected.

Although it was still an hour before the official end of work as per the Kingdom’s regulations, employees of the Road Administration Department had already streamed out one by one from the brightly lit building, chatting and laughing as they passed by Leon, dressed in tattered clothes.

“Next week, Master Wilde’s theater troupe will perform at the Central Cross Theater in the Capital City. Are you going?”

“I’m not as highbrow as you; I’m more interested in the circus than operas. By the way, how did you even think of inviting me to see an opera? What about your wife?”

“Her? She does like operas, but she prefers fancy handbags and shoes, as well as the department store that will have a discount sale that day.”

“No wonder, haha. Best of luck with your wallet then.”

Opera, circus, handbags, department stores… If I hadn’t heard them talking about these things, I might have forgotten that this isn’t a barren and impoverished world, and not everyone is suffering like us.

Listening to the cheerful chatter of the well-dressed employees of the Road Administration Department, Leon couldn’t help but slowly lift his head. His eyes, filled with thick blood vessels, stared fixedly at the brightly lit building before him.

Anna was right. Instead of letting her illness drag down the entire family, the most correct thing to do would be to abandon treatment and let her die, then secretly toss her body into that sewage river filled with feces and foul water, find a way to “cheat” for two more years of military bereavement allowances, and raise the remaining younger siblings. But…

Working tirelessly for three years, coming and going early and late every day, Leon discovered that life hadn’t improved; instead, it was sliding towards the abyss. First, he forcefully pressed his lips, which were cracked and bleeding, then, with a mouth full of the iron taste of blood, he quickly walked toward the building of the Road Administration Department.

It was the quitting time of the Road Administration Department, also the easiest time to sneak in. Next, he needed to go to the second floor, find that fat bastard who approved the construction of the alchemy reagent factory, and slice open his greasy belly with a knife.

Then, amidst the chaos, run to the fourth floor, find that scoundrel who provided false certification for the reagent factory, causing the family to receive no compensation and unable to afford Anna’s treatment, and die together with him! Let these damn…

“Boom!”

“Are you blind? Don’t you look where you’re going?”

Glancing at the thin youth who had fallen to the ground, the stout man who came out from the corner frowned, brushing off the ash on the front of his coat in disgust. Then, taking a bite of the cheese-covered burger in his hand, he bypassed the fallen Leon and walked away arrogantly.

After getting up in a daze, seeing that familiar back, Leon couldn’t help but pause for a moment.

It was that dead fat guy from yesterday who “picked livestock”! Staring at the back of that arrogant man, looking at that greasy and detestable face that was greedily tearing apart a double-layered meat burger, Leon felt his brain buzz with confusion.

As if being controlled by something incomprehensible, the anger in his mind found the perfect outlet, turning his already bloodshot eyes crimson red. It drove him to grip the cold scalpel tightly and staggeringly follow behind.

If he had let me pass yesterday, maybe I wouldn’t be so desperate now! If he had let me pass yesterday, maybe I could have saved Anna’s life! If he had let me pass yesterday…

“Dad~”

Just as Leon caught up to the man and was about to do something, a crisp child’s voice suddenly came from the side.

Accompanied by the bell-like clear call, the face full of arrogance and coldness in front of him suddenly softened. All the weariness on the tall and stout man’s face disappeared instantly.

First, he sucked in his protruding belly, then struggled to squat down, smiling broadly as he opened his arms to the little girl running towards him happily.

“…”

Watching the little girl joyfully dash past him and cuddle into the man’s arms like a fledgling bird, Leon gradually slowed his steps. He turned around blankly and saw not far behind, a middle-aged woman with a plump figure, smiling tenderly as she looked this way.

Even though she lived in such a trashy and screwed-up world, the look in the woman’s eyes towards that father-daughter pair was still brimming with enviable happiness… Exactly the same smile Anna gave him during last night’s dinner.

“…”

“F**k!”

Muttering incomprehensibly, Leon loosened his right hand slightly. The blood-stained scalpel clanged onto the ground, immediately drawing suspicious glances from the obese official.

Ignoring this overly happy trio that made him hate, Leon spat again onto the shiny cobblestones beneath his feet. Calming down, he silently turned around and walked heavily towards the shadowy Clearing Bureau.

Though killing enemies and dying afterward would be extremely satisfying, sometimes, no matter how much one wants to die, one must live on… At least die in a more valuable way.

Standing in front of the dark and heavy door of the Clearing Bureau, Leon fell silent for a moment, raising his hand to grab the brass handle polished to a shine, and pushed it hard.

Remembering what the red-haired interviewer said yesterday, the Clearing Bureau is considered an external department of the Public Security Bureau. According to the rules of such field departments, if one dies in the line of duty, there should still be a large amount of bereavement allowance left behind.

So, if among the four members of my family, one is destined to die first so the other three can cry and continue living… then let it be me!
